Main issues, as the Inspector framed them

  • the effect of the development on the character and appearance of the host property and area in general
  • the effect of the development on the living conditions of the occupiers at No. 19 Springwood
  • the effect of the development on highway safety

What decided it

The development conflicts with development plan policies protecting character and appearance, living conditions, and highway safety, with no material considerations outweighing these harms.

Plan policies cited: Policy JP-P1 of the Places for Everyone Joint Development Plan Document for Bolton, Bury, Manchester, Oldham, Rochdale, Salford, Tameside, Trafford and Wigan 2022-2039 (2024), Policy 9 of the Oldham Development Plan Document – Joint Core Strategy and Development Management Policies (2011)
